# Ekta Sorathia > Software Engineer at eBay Location: San Jose, California, United States Profile: https://flows.cv/ektasorathia I am a graduate software engineer from San Jose State University with 3 years of professional work experience in software development. I have worked with different clients like Cummins Inc, General Electric Corporation, and Whirlpool. For my entire career, my role was more focused on using Java as the programming language for the software development. I believe I am a problem solver, be it in the day to day life or software engineering. During my professional and academic career, I had faced many challenges but had always managed to find a perfect solution to those problems. I never give up on my challenges. I never get tired of thinking about innovations which may lead to simple and easy living. Currently, I am looking for an internship position in Software Engineering field for Summer 2017 where I can enhance my technical knowledge and utilize my problem-solving skills. Skills: - MEAN Stack development - Deep understanding of Object Oriented Programming, MVC architecture and Design Patterns - Java frameworks - Windchill framework - Knowledge of SDLC - Development experience in Agile environment. Interests: - Back-end development - Mean Stack development - Machine Learning - Building highly scalable enterprise systems - Internet of Things Programming Languages - Languages: Java, Python, Javascript (NodeJS, AngularJS, ExpressJS, jQuery), PHP, C - Database: Oracle, MySQL, PostgreSQL, MongoDB, Cassandra, - Web Technologies: React, HTML5, CSS3, Bootstrap - Version Control: SVN, Git, GitHub - OS: Linux, Mac, Windows - Testing Tools: Apache JMeter, MochaJS, Jest ## Work Experience ### Staff Software Engineer @ eBay Jan 2025 – Present | San Jose, California, United States ### Software Engineer @ eBay Jan 2019 – Present | San Jose, California ### Software Engineer @ Atollogy, Inc. Jan 2018 – Jan 2019 | Santa Clara, California - Developed end-to-end services for displaying a graphical representation of the data using d3.js and nodejs and developing a user experience for the customers. - Worked on developing algorithms for object detection and recognition of various business use cases using OpenCV. ### Intern @ Synopsys Inc Jan 2017 – Jan 2017 | Mountain View - Worked on designing and developing a test framework for a GUI based internal tool for version controlling system, which tests all the APIs of the application at the time of check-in to avoid any breakage. - Worked on a project to visualize storage management across all the partitions in the organizations, graphically visualizing the space used by each individual at the organization and how old is data stored on each partitions. This application can save millions of dollars to the organization. My Learning: - ElasticSearch - Kibana - Python programming - Turbogears2 and nose2 framework - Improved Linux programming - Importance of Continuous Integration ### Graduate Research Assistant @ San Jose State University Jan 2016 – Jan 2017 - Working on a research project for Lam Research Corporation. - Developed a tool with integrated machinery, enabling process engineers to investigate events and data log to detect failures. - The back-end flows and processes the raw log data and stores it in Cassandra DB. The frontend visualizes the data based on customizable workflows as per the user requirements. ### Software Developer @ Onward Technologies Jan 2015 – Jan 2015 | Pune Client: Whirlpool, India Roles: Windchill Developer I was responsible for migrating a huge amount of data from ERP system to Windchill environment for regions like China, North America, etc. Successfully managed two releases of migrating data to Windchill environment for China region. ### Software Engineer @ Tata Consultancy Services Jan 2012 – Jan 2014 1) Client: General Electric - Capital Role: Software Developer I have primarily worked on SDLC project with Struts and hibernate framework. This project involved developing a workflow for change management for the GE products. Major challenges include developing all functionalities withing short duration of completion. 2) Client: Cummins Inc Role: Windchill Developer Windchill Infrastructure Activities: Windchill Installation and Build Deployment PDMLink Customization: Customization in change management and ACLs, Creating Windchill loaders for loading ACLs, Workflows, Lifecycles, OIRs, Libraries, Products, etc MPMLink Customization: Majorly includes Plant Assignment, BOM Transformation, and Manufacturing Change Requests. All these includes knowledge of different frameworks like Validators, Action-Action Model, Form Processor-Delegates, Pickers, Listener Framework, MVC Builders, Data utilities, etc ## Education ### Master’s Degree in Computer Software Engineering San José State University ### Bachelor of Engineering (BE) in Computer Engineering G H Patel College of Engineering & Technology ### Vidya Niketan school ### High School Nirmala Convent School ## Contact & Social - LinkedIn: https://linkedin.com/in/ektasorathia --- Source: https://flows.cv/ektasorathia JSON Resume: https://flows.cv/ektasorathia/resume.json Last updated: 2026-04-12